The milligram quantity of this product will vary from lot to lot. The vial content is dependent upon the protein content and enzymatic activity. The minimum protein content will be 20% and the minimum activity will be 2000 units per milligram of protein. As an example, a batch that reports a protein content of 20% and an activity of 5000 units per milligram protein will have a vial content of 2 mg for the 10,000 unit package size. The protein content and activity are reported in the product Certificate of Analysis. Please see the link below to review a sample or lot specific Certificate:

Is it purified downstream by affinity chromatography or is it just an ammonium sulfate precipitate?
1 답변-
This product is purified by conventional chromatography following the initial ammonium sulfate precipitation process.

What is the recommended working concentration of L2524, if a typical 10mg/ml concentration of L1412 is used?
1 답변-
There have been no tests conducted for product L2524 application on the fungus Aspergillus fumigatus. However, according to a citation in Vet Pathol, 2U/100 ul of fungal extraction has shown good results. The citation is titled "Panfungal Polymerase Chain Reaction for Identification of Fungal Pathogens in Formalin-Fixed Animal Tissues" and was published in July 2017. The DOI is 10.1177/0300985817698207, and the PMID is 28346123

I see it is suggested to reconstitute Lyticase fresh. However, if that is not possible, can you store reconstituted Lyticase, L2524, at -20C? If so, for how long?
1 답변-
The solution stability of this product has not been determined. However, according to Cold Spring Harbor Protocols, lyticase may be stored up to 6 months at 4 deg. C when prepared in 10 mM Tris-CL containing 20% glycerol. This has not been validated. See the link below to this citation:

How can I store Product L2524, Lyticase, once reconstituted?
1 답변-
When lyticase is reconstituted and stored, it may be stable for no more than 4-6 hours before serious loss of activity is observed. It is suggested that fresh solutions be prepared for use.

How do I solubilize Product L2524, Lyticase?
1 답변-
The quality control enzymatic assay protocol for Lyticase uses cold deionized water to make a solution at 500 units/mL.

How can Product L2524, Lyticase, be used to make yeast spheroplasts?
1 답변-
The use of lyticase in combination with chitinase and glucuronidase in the preparation of spheroplasts from C. albicans has been described in the following reference: Calvert, C.M., and Sanders, D., "Inositol Trisphosphate-dependent and -independent Ca2+ Mobilization Pathways at the Vacuolar Membrane of Candida albicans". J. Biol. Chem. 270, 7272-7280 (1995).
